Wellesley seniors treated to Thanksgiving dinner by firefighters & friends

Seniors got some special treatment this past Saturday at Wellesley Country Club, where firefighters, Select Board members, and Council on Aging staff served Thanksgiving dinner.

More than 120 people attended the event organized by Wellesley Fire Department Deputy Chief Matt Corda. The program included remarks by resident John Schuler, Fire Department Lt. Paul Delaney, and other community leaders.
